The Robotics Engineer: Systems & Applications will enable customer success by leading the implementation deployment and support activities of smart robotic assistants for surface treatment applications.
Responsibilities
Before the work cell is deployed work with the customer to learn about the manufacturing process including observing the current process taking measurements CAD and machine documentation
Work with mechanical and robotics engineers to design the work cell layout for a specific task keeping in mind the robots reachability and cycle time
Make any necessary design modifications on the robot end-of-arm-tool and part fixtures by working with mechanical engineers and get parts fabricated assembled and tested
Design implement and deploy robotic cells systems and components
Setup and test the work cell on the customer task which includes the ability to install troubleshoot and maintain control components such as proximity sensors relays and vacuum ejectors.

Minimum Qualifications
Bachelors degree or higher in Robotics Mechanical Engineering Electrical Engineering Computer Science or related field
Academic or internship experience with manufacturing automation
Ability to solve technical problems effectively efficiently and independently
Demonstrated experience with 3D solid modeling analysis and development of 2D manufacturing drawings
Basic programming knowledge in C Python or other similar languages
Familiar with industrial facilities and equipment
Effective communication skills and strong interpersonal skills to work with internal and external stakeholders
Must meet export control requirements in the United States and maintain ongoing work authorization beginning at the time of hire through the entirety of employment.
Preferred Qualifications
Industry experience within a manufacturing environment working on manufacturing process development manufacturing engineering or similar
Experience programming 6DOF robots for various surface finishing applications
Experience in process engineering within a manufacturing environment
